Shelley Duvall Has Died

12-07-2024

Well known film star, Shelley Duvall, died in her sleep yesterday at her home in Blanco, Texas. She was 75 years old, and her death was likely owing to the ongoing illnesses she was dealing with.

Duvall was born in Fort Worth, Texas, in 1949 to Bobbie Ruth Crawford and Robert Duvall (not linked with the showplayer by the same name). She lived in sundry Texas towns throughout her childhood, but after high school, she went to LA to work in makeup.

Her showplaying work began when she met the filmmaker Robert Altman, and she played in his 1970 film Brewster McCloud. After that, she made a name for herself owing to her seldseen looks and went on to play in many more films.

She is most well known for her playing of Wendy Torrance in Stanley Kubrick's dread film The Shining. But also loved for her playing of Millie Lammoreaux in the 1977 film 3 Women and Olive Oyl in the 1980 film Popeye. In her later years, she mostly stepped away from showplaying, but her likeness will live on in her many earlier works.
